Rig is in the shop having a custom front bumper fabricated. The guys do a ton of custom Jeep bumpers but this will be their first KJ. I asked for a hitch (going to go with a hitch receiver winch mount so I don't have to have the winch mounted all the time and can switch from front to rear, once I save up the $$ for all that goodness of course!), D - ring mounts and a stinger. Can't wait to see what they come up with. Pictures to follow.

There is nothing wrong with a ARB bumper,it's very well made and looks good on the KJ.Install is easy but having a 2nd person to help is almost needed but a must need if your putting a winch in it.
